9. BRIDAL PREPS/GROOM PREPS:
Please note that we shoot approx 2 hour’s of bridal prep and 20 – 30 mins of groom prep, once the groom is getting ready within a 10km radius of the bridal prep location. If the groom is not within this distance then the Bride is prioritised. This can vary from wedding to wedding, depending on what’s happening, what’s required and the logistics. We usually have to be where the ceremony is taking place a minimum of 30 mins prior to ceremony start time to set up for sound, get interior detail shots, drone shot, groom and guests etc. When we send out our wedding day questionnaire, usually 4 weeks before the wedding day, we will confirm timings with you. Our day usually runs from 9:30am to 10:30pm. An earlier start in the morning may incur an extra charge.

31. SPEECHES: MC’S & SPEAKERS
At weddings, 99.9% of the time, when someone is giving a speech/toast, they stand up from the position they are sitting, and speak. If the table arrangement in the room is a bit different, the person speaking might not wish to put their back to anyone in the room, so they will understandably talk from a position in the room that makes sense, yet they remain almost still and don’t walk around the room. This means that we can film them (frame up the shot, keep them in focus).
On rare occasions we encounter people who “walk and talk”. This causes problems for filming.We advise against walking and talking, but if a person must do this, you must understand that the end result will likely not be visually pleasing, depending on how much they move around. The shot will most likely be a locked-off wide shot of the room, with intermittent cuts of the speaker (the audio will be continuous).
MCs (people who introduce people who are giving speeches), usually move around and their movement can be quite unpredictable. Every effort will be made to discuss this is advance with the MC and people giving speeches, but sometimes people don’t listen or are too nervous to take on any advice or direction in the moment, and don’t be surprised if the end result doesn’t look as good as it could.
